Eurosender vs. Sendcloud — Single Shipments vs. E-commerce Platform?
Eurosender and Sendcloud solve shipping differently. Eurosender is a marketplace for individual shipments; Sendcloud is a SaaS platform for e-commerce with automation and multi-carrier integration.

Sendcloud profile →Eurosender and Sendcloud are often compared because both deal with parcel shipping — but they solve fundamentally different problems. One is a one-off booking tool; the other is a shipping operations platform. Understanding this distinction immediately clarifies which is right for your situation.
1. What each service actually does
Eurosender is a shipping marketplace: you enter your parcel details, it shows prices from DPD, GLS, DHL and others, you choose and pay. The whole process takes 3–5 minutes. No account required for individual shipments. Eurosender negotiates volume rates with carriers and passes savings on to single-shipment users.
Sendcloud is a multi-carrier SaaS platform designed for e-commerce. It integrates with your Shopify, WooCommerce, Magento, or PrestaShop store, automatically imports orders, generates shipping labels in bulk, offers 80+ carrier options, provides branded tracking pages, and manages the returns process. It requires a monthly subscription but eliminates manual shipping administration entirely.
2. Who each is built for
| Profile | Use Eurosender | Use Sendcloud |
|---|---|---|
| Shipping frequency | Occasional (1–50/month) | Regular (50+/month) |
| Booking method | Manual, one at a time | Automated bulk from store |
| Store integration | Not available | 50+ platforms |
| Monthly cost | €0 (pay per shipment only) | From ~€25/month |
| Branded tracking pages | Not available | Full customisation |
| Returns management | Not available | Included |
| Carrier options | DPD, GLS, DHL, Colis Privé | 80+ carriers |
3. Pricing comparison
Eurosender
No monthly fee. You pay per shipment — typically €8–25 for a standard EU parcel depending on weight and destination. The price already includes the carrier's discounted rate. Insurance add-on is available.
Sendcloud
Monthly subscription from approximately €25/month (Lite plan, up to 500 labels/month). Higher plans include returns management, analytics, and additional carrier options. Shipping rates are negotiated by Sendcloud — often similar to or slightly cheaper than Eurosender for high volumes.
At low volumes (under 50 shipments/month), Eurosender's zero monthly fee makes it significantly cheaper overall. The crossover point where Sendcloud's monthly fee is justified by automation savings is typically around 50–100 shipments per month.
4. Carrier selection
Eurosender works with a focused set of carriers (DPD, GLS, DHL, Colis Privé) — enough for most EU routes but not for specialist needs (UK-only carriers, US carriers, postal services).
Sendcloud offers 80+ carriers including PostNL, UPS, DHL Express, DPD, GLS, Royal Mail, Evri, USPS, and national postal services across Europe. If you need a specific carrier for a specific market, Sendcloud almost certainly has it.
5. Returns management
This is where Sendcloud has a clear advantage for e-commerce. Sendcloud's returns portal allows customers to initiate returns themselves, choose a carrier, print a label, and track the return — all without involving your customer service team. Eurosender has no returns management feature.
6. When Eurosender is the right choice
- You send parcels occasionally — less than 50 per month
- You are an individual, freelancer, or micro-business
- You don't operate an e-commerce store
- You want the cheapest rate for a specific route without admin overhead
- You need to ship internationally with minimal setup
7. When Sendcloud is the right choice
- You operate an e-commerce store sending 50+ parcels per month
- You want shipping labels generated automatically from orders
- You want branded tracking emails and tracking pages (reduces "where is my order" support tickets)
- You need a self-service returns portal for customers
- You ship to multiple countries and need different carriers by destination
Conclusion
If you are comparing Eurosender and Sendcloud for individual shipments, use Eurosender — it does exactly that at zero monthly cost. If you run an e-commerce business and spend more than 2 hours a week on shipping administration, Sendcloud will save you that time and pay for itself quickly. These are not competing tools for the same use case — they solve different shipping problems at different scales.
